Choosing between milk and foam cleansers often depends on your skin type and personal preferences. If you have dry or sensitive skin, a milk cleanser might be more suitable as it cleanses without stripping moisture. For oilier skin types, a foam cleanser may be preferred for its deep cleansing properties. It’s essential to select a cleanser that effectively cleanses your skin without causing any irritation or dryness. Reapply every two hours, or more frequently if swimming or sweating. Additionally, wearing protective clothing, seeking shade, and avoiding prolonged sun exposure during peak hours (10 AM to 4 PM) complement the effectiveness of sunscreen in safeguarding the skin. Incorporating sunscreen into your daily skincare routine is a fundamental step in maintaining healthy, protected skin and preventing long-term damage caused by UV radiation.
